D.C. United will be looking to improve on their last outing here following the 0-2 MLS loss in their previous game against New York Red Bulls.
In that match, D.C. United had 47% possession and 7 attempts at goal with 6 on target. New York Red Bulls had 11 shots at goal with 6 of them on target. Cameron Harper (42') and Mohammed Sofo (95') scored for New York Red Bulls.

In their last game, New Eng. Revolution drew 3-3 in the MLS tie with Sporting Kansas City.
In that game, New Eng. Revolution had 61% possession and 12 attempts on goal with 6 on target. For New Eng. Revolution, the goalscorers were Tomás Chancalay (13') and Maxi Urruti (84'). Sporting Kansas City had 15 shots on goal with 5 on target. Jacob Bartlett (22' Own goal), Dániel Sallói (53'), Dejan Joveljić (59') and Manu García (61') scored for Sporting Kansas City.
Illustrating their fondness for fruitful encounters, goals have been seen as many as 21 times in the prior six matches in which New Eng. Revolution have taken to the field, yielding a mean average of 3.5 goals each clash. Opposing teams have got 10 of these goals.

Head to head
Looking at the statistics for their head to head duels going back to 23/04/2022, neither club has come out on top overall with D.C. United winning 3 of those games, New Eng. Revolution 3 and 0 being drawn in normal time.
In all, 20 goals were scored between them throughout the course of those matches, with 9 from Black-and-Red and 11 being from Revs. That’s an average goals per game of 3.33.
The previous league encounter featuring these clubs was MLS match day 48 on 05/10/2024 and the score finished New Eng. Revolution 1-2 D.C. United.
In that match, New Eng. Revolution managed 64% possession and 13 attempts on goal with 1 on target.
At the other end, D.C. United got 10 shots on goal with 4 of them on target. Pedro Santos (3'), Christian Benteke (8') and Matti Peltola (74' Own goal) scored.
The referee was Alexis Da Silva.

Team News: D.C. United
Dominique Badji (Hamstring injury), Lukas MacNaughton (Muscle injury) and Christian Benteke (Ankle injury) aren’t available for D.C. United manager Troy Lesesne.
We are thinking that Black-and-Red may well opt for a 3-4-3 system this time with Luis Barraza, Aaron Herrera, Kye Rowles, Lucas Bartlett, Derek Dodson, Brandon Servania, Boris Enow, Conner Antley, Hosei Kijima, Jacob Murrell and Peglow.
